Why Tea Businesses in India Are Growing Rapidly
Several factors are fueling the expansion of tea businesses across the country:
1️⃣ India’s Strong Tea Culture
Tea is deeply embedded in Indian life. This ensures consistent demand across demographics, geographies, and seasons—something few industries enjoy.
2️⃣ Shift From Commodity to Experience
Consumers today are moving beyond generic CTC tea. They are exploring:
Green teas
Premium black teas
Herbal infusions
Single-origin and speciality teas
This shift opens doors for businesses that focus on quality and storytelling, not just pricing.
3️⃣ Low Entry Barrier, High Scalability
Compared to many FMCG sectors, entering the tea business requires:
Lower initial infrastructure
Flexible sourcing models
Easy inventory rotation
With the right supplier, tea businesses can scale efficiently.
Types of Tea Businesses in India Today
Understanding the landscape helps position your business correctly.
☕ Retail Tea Shops & Boutiques
Speciality tea stores focusing on premium loose-leaf teas, tasting experiences, and curated selections are gaining popularity in urban India.
📦 Online & D2C Tea Brands
E-commerce has enabled businesses to sell high-quality teas nationwide without physical expansion.
🍽 Cafés & Hospitality Supply
Restaurants, offices, hotels, and cafés require consistent bulk tea supply—a stable segment for long-term contracts.
🎁 Corporate & Festive Gifting
Premium tea gift boxes and speciality blends are increasingly used for corporate gifting and festive seasons.
🔁 Wholesale & Resale Businesses
Many tea businesses operate by sourcing bulk teas and supplying retailers, institutions, or exporters.
